Job Description

Serving as a senior technology leader for Raymond James' enterprise automation and RPA capabilities, the Director will be accountable for the strategy, architecture, delivery, governance, and ongoing evolution of the firm's automation platforms and operating model. This role combines strong technical understanding with execution leadership, owning both the definition of the target-state automation ecosystem and the successful delivery of scalable, secure, and measurable automation solutions.

The Director will lead the continued maturity of the automation function, including RPA, workflow automation, process orchestration, intelligent automation, and AI-enabled automation opportunities. This individual will be responsible for strengthening the automation roadmap, improving delivery discipline, expanding reusable capabilities, and ensuring automation efforts are aligned to business value, operational risk, compliance, and enterprise technology standards.

The ideal candidate is a hands-on technology leader with deep automation experience, strong delivery discipline, and a proven track record of building and scaling automation capabilities in a complex enterprise environment. They will lead and mentor a high-performing team of automation engineers, architects, analysts, and leaders, while fostering a culture of ownership, accountability, continuous improvement, and measurable business impact.

This role requires strong partnership across business, product, operations, architecture, risk, compliance, and engineering teams to identify automation opportunities, prioritize the highest-value work, reduce operational friction, and deliver solutions that improve speed, quality, efficiency, and control across the organization.

Responsibilities:
  • Own the enterprise automation and RPA capability, including platform strategy, solution architecture, delivery execution, governance, and ongoing operational stability.
  • Accountable for delivery of key automation initiatives, ensuring execution against roadmap commitments with high quality, predictability, and measurable business value.
  • Define and execute multi-year automation roadmaps, translating business needs and operational pain points into actionable delivery plans and measurable outcomes.
  • Lead the modernization and expansion of the automation ecosystem, including RPA, workflow automation, API-based automation, process orchestration, intelligent document processing, and AI-enabled automation opportunities.
  • Provide hands-on solution leadership, guiding design decisions across automation patterns, platform usage, reusable components, integrations, exception handling, monitoring, and operational support.
  • Ensure automation solutions meet enterprise standards for security, resiliency, auditability, compliance, maintainability, and operational risk management.
  • Partner with business and operations leaders to identify automation opportunities, assess value, prioritize demand, and ensure automation investments are focused on meaningful outcomes.
  • Lead and mentor automation engineers, architects, analysts, and emerging leaders, strengthening the team's technical depth, delivery capability, and leadership bench.
  • Establish and reinforce a culture of ownership, accountability, engineering discipline, documentation, production readiness, and continuous improvement.
  • Oversee cross-functional delivery across automation engineering, QA, architecture, operations, risk, compliance, and external partners to ensure consistent execution and long-term supportability.
  • Drive stronger measurement of automation value, including productivity gains, cycle-time reduction, risk reduction, defect reduction, capacity creation, and improved associate or client experience.
  • Support the broader AI-driven IT strategy by identifying where automation, AI, and process improvement can work together to improve how technology and business teams operate.


Technical Skills / Experience:
  • More than ten (10) years of relevant technology experience, including leadership of automation, engineering, or enterprise platform teams.
  • Deep experience with RPA and enterprise automation platforms, including bot development, automation design, orchestration, monitoring, exception handling, and production support.
  • Proven experience building and scaling automation capabilities across a large enterprise, including intake, prioritization, delivery governance, reuse, controls, and value tracking.
  • Strong understanding of process automation patterns, including attended and unattended automation, workflow automation, API-based automation, system integration, and process orchestration.
  • Experience modernizing automation approaches from task-based RPA toward more resilient, API-driven, event-driven, and AI-enabled automation models.
  • Strong background in delivery leadership, including roadmap planning, execution management, stakeholder alignment, dependency management, and production accountability.
  • Experience operating in regulated financial services or another highly controlled environment, with a strong understanding of risk, compliance, audit, security, and change management expectations.
  • Demonstrated ability to partner with senior business and technology leaders to identify opportunities, manage priorities, communicate tradeoffs, and deliver measurable outcomes.
  • Ability to operate across strategic planning and hands-on technical leadership, with credibility at both executive and engineering levels.
  • Experience leading cross-functional teams, mentoring technical talent, and building a culture focused on quality, ownership, delivery, and continuous improvement.

About Raymond James Financial, Inc

The Raymond James Technology and Communications Investment Banking Group is a committed and thoughtful partner that provides a full range of investment banking services and best practices. The group is comprised of experienced professionals that have extensive investment banking expertise. They leverage the industry expertise of Raymond James' award-winning research department. The group focuses on key sectors within technology and communications including: communications software, communication towers, defense electronics, enterprise software, internet infrastructure services, homeland security, IT services, mobile technology, semiconductors, software-as-a-service, telecommunications equipment, telecommunications infrastructure and support services, and wireless & wireline telecommunications services. They take pride in a client-centric approach to M&A, with focus on delivering independent solutions that creates value for the long term. The outcome of this unique approach may be seen in the successful transactions of their clients, including over 80 public offerings totaling $17 billion and over 85 strategic advisory transactions totaling over $5 billion in value since 1998.
